HyroTrader is a Prague-based cryptocurrency proprietary trading firm founded in 2022, built for professional crypto traders who want institutional-grade execution without the capital requirement. Unlike most prop firms that treat crypto as an afterthought, HyroTrader is crypto-native from the ground up — offering access to 700+ perpetual futures pairs across exchanges including Bybit, Binance, Bitget, OKX, and Hyperliquid through their proprietary terminals.
With 1,700+ funded traders and over $5M paid out, the firm has established a track record in the competitive crypto prop space. The standout feature is payouts processed within 12 hours of request — among the fastest in the industry.
HyroTrader is built specifically for experienced cryptocurrency traders. If you primarily trade forex, stocks, or indices this firm is not for you — the platform is crypto-only. But if crypto perpetual futures are your primary market, HyroTrader offers deep liquidity via direct API connections to major exchanges, tight spreads, and a clean two-format challenge structure.
The firm suits traders who prefer a tech-forward environment — the platforms (Bybit, Tealstreet, Cleo) are industry-standard crypto tools used by professional traders, not proprietary black-box simulators.

The 4%/6% rules are tighter than the 5%/10% you see at most competitors. This rewards disciplined, systematic traders but will challenge those running high-volatility strategies.

The Bybit API integration is the headline feature — funded traders are executing on actual exchange infrastructure, not a simulated environment. This gives execution quality that simulated platforms cannot match.

The 12-hour processing eliminates one of the biggest pain points in the prop firm space, where waiting 7–30 days for withdrawals is common.

FundingPips launched in 2022 from Dubai and has since become one of the fastest-growing prop firms in the industry by a significant margin. The numbers are hard to argue with: $260M+ in total rewards paid to traders, 4.7/5 on Trustpilot from over 10,000 reviews, and a 5-day payout cycle that gives traders up to four withdrawals per month. For a firm founded three years ago, this is an exceptional track record.
CEO Khaled Ayesh is publicly visible and actively engaged with the trading community — a transparency marker that matters when evaluating younger firms. FundingPips also runs consistently among the lowest-fee prop firms in the space, with a $5,000 account available for $36.
FundingPips suits forex, commodities, and crypto traders who want a high-frequency payout cycle, permissive trading rules, and low entry costs. The 5-day payout schedule is the standout feature — if cash flow matters to your trading operation, getting paid every Tuesday rather than every two to four weeks is a meaningful difference.
EAs and expert advisors are permitted, news trading is allowed, and crypto trades 24/7 on weekends. The trailing drawdown is the main technical challenge — it follows your highest balance, not just the starting amount, which demands tighter ongoing risk management than static drawdown firms.

All fees are refunded after your 4th successful payout — effectively making the challenge free for traders who maintain funded status through four withdrawal cycles. FundingPips also offers 1-Step, Pro, and Zero program variants with different fee and rule structures — check their site for current availability and pricing on those formats.

Neither HyroTrader nor FundingPips are regulated in the traditional financial sense — prop firms operate as private companies providing traders access to simulated or real capital. Always read the terms and conditions carefully before participating in any prop challenge.
